qanat

English dictionary entry

Meanings

noun
  1. An underground conduit, between vertical shafts, that leads water from the interior of a hill to villages in the valley

Word forms

qanat qanats kanat qanāt

Etymology

From Classical Persian قنات (qanāt), from Arabic قَنَاة (qanāh).
